Transaction 22ac70968c80f7e1a3a6a61d117b66039666adcb851ea98b1fa7702acbb1bd86
1 Input
2 Outputs
- 22ac70968c80f7e1a3a6a61d117b66039666adcb851ea98b1fa7702acbb1bd86:0
- 22ac70968c80f7e1a3a6a61d117b66039666adcb851ea98b1fa7702acbb1bd86:1
value 2296191
address 1Nb8pX3mYjygUdcWKqunggGYWPP8ouwDhE
value 864742
address 13c4K8xqqHHBn9aLhip3hFJKwQwxJWUDzv